    I've been told that my emotional range is similar to Mr. Spock, haha.

    That was actually a rough calculation, the 284.2. I had my file set to inches and multiplied the ouncemass by 28 to get the grams (actual conversion factor has decimal values).

    Here is a more accurate number, assuming the part dimensions all hit nominal of the tolerances. I weighed two of them, one was in the 280 range ... the other 290 even.

    I want to install the URD shifter since that's the absolutely only option out there for some god knows why reason. However, it raises the knob about an inch and I don't want that.

    Has anyone cut and tapped the stock handle to lower the knob some? I know the stock handle flares a bit below the threads so I'm not sure how much lower the knob can be brought down.

    I was hot for the URD shifter, but there has been installation issues and a quality problems reported lately. I don't want to mess with that.

    In the end, a shorter upper arm would be all that is needed. Tapping the larger diameter would also need a different knob. 18mm or 19mm is a pretty big die.
